B. Isabelle Girard, 98
ADAMS, Mass. —
Mrs. B. Isabelle (Langlois) Girard, 98, of Adams, died on Saturday, October 15, 2022, at her home.
She was born in Adams on July 25, 1924, a daughter of the late Dr. Elie and Blanche Langlois. She attended schools in Adams and graduated from the former Adams High School.
She was a communicant of the Parish of St. John Paul II at Notre Dame des Sept Douleurs Church, Adams. She was an avid card player, playing any card game, especially cribbage. She also loved trips to the casinos with her late husband and her children.
Her husband, Harold V. Girard, whom she married on October 26, 1946, died on May 18, 2012.
She is survived by five sons, Donald Girard and his wife Virginia of Adams, Victor Girard of Florida, MA, Joseph Girard of North Adams, William Girard and his wife Rosalie of Cheshire, and Gerald Girard and his wife Sharon of Adams; four daughters, Donna Cwalinski and her husband Stanley of Adams, Mary Swift and her husband Thomas of Lee, Emelie Dionne and her husband Jean of Florida, MA and Marguerite Robare and her companion Jeff Gaffey of Adams; twenty two grandchildren, twenty six great grandchildren and many nieces and nephews.
She was predeceased by her grandson Bryce Robare and by four sisters, Bernice Wiencek, Beatrice Wood, Helen Gravelle and Connie Weiss.
